Water Purifiers Power Supply
A water purifier may have high-end filters, UV lamps, or RO membranes, but without a stable and suitable electrical power supply, its performance can be compromised. Here's why the power supply is critical:
Stable Operation: A consistent voltage ensures the purifier runs smoothly without interruptions. Fluctuating power can damage sensitive components.
Safety: An unreliable power supply may cause overheating or short circuits, posing risks to both the appliance and users.
Longevity: Proper power support reduces wear and tear on pumps, UV lamps, and electronic boards.
Energy Efficiency: Modern water purifiers often have energy-saving features that require compatible power supplies to function optimally.
In short, a reliable power supply is not just a plug-and-play accessory—it's a backbone for your water purifier's performance.
Types of Water Purifier Power Supplies
Understanding the different types of power supplies can help you make an informed choice. The main types include:
1. Linear Power Supply
Linear power supplies are known for their simplicity and stable voltage output. They use transformers and regulators to convert AC to DC power.
Pros:
● Very stable voltage
● Low electrical noise
Cons:
● Bulky and heavy
● Less energy-efficient
2. Switching Power Supply (SMPS)
Switching-mode power Supplies are more compact and energy-efficient. They convert AC to DC using high-frequency switching technology.
Pros:
● Smaller size and lighter weight
● High efficiency (up to 90%+)
● Wide input voltage range
Cons:
● Can produce electrical noise
● More complex design
3. Waterproof and Industrial Power Supplies
For water purifiers used in industrial or outdoor environments, waterproof power supplies are essential. These are often IP65 or IP67 rated, which means they resist water and dust ingress.
Benefits:
● Safe for wet environments
● Durable for commercial use
● Compatible with heavy-duty applications
Tip: If you are installing a purifier in a kitchen or an outdoor water station, consider waterproof or splash-proof power supplies to ensure longevity.
Key Features to Look for in a Water Purifier Power Supply
When choosing a power supply, consider these features:
Voltage and Current Rating: Ensure the power supply matches the water purifier's voltage and current needs. Too high or too low can cause damage.
Safety Protections: Look for short-circuit protection, overload protection, and over-temperature protection.
Efficiency: Higher efficiency means less energy waste and lower electricity bills.
Certifications: CE, UL, or RoHS certifications indicate reliable quality and compliance with international standards.
Durability: Materials and build quality matter. A long-lasting power supply reduces maintenance costs.

Applications and Scenarios
Understanding the application helps select a power supply that ensures optimal performance. Water purifiers are used in various environments, and the power supply requirements differ accordingly:
Household Water Purifiers: Usually low-power, they need compact and energy-efficient power supplies.
Commercial Purifiers: Installed in offices, restaurants, or schools, requiring higher capacity and durability.
Industrial Purifiers: Used in factories or large-scale water treatment plants, demanding robust, waterproof, and stable power supplies.
Medical and Laboratory Purifiers: Sensitive applications require ultra-stable power to ensure accurate purification processes.
